Kaun
Banega
Crorepati
is
back
and
is
already
creating
lot
of
buzz.
Shah
Rukh
Khan
has
replaced
Amitabh
Bachchan
on
the
show
and
now
he
will
be
the
new
quizmaster.
The
show
is
highly
promoted
with
banners
and
hoardings
everywhere,
television
commercials
and
also
a
music
video
which
will
be
live
soon.
So, when the world is wondering about how the show will be like, we at IndiaFM caught up with the person who was the first person to play the game with SRK. Prasenjit Sarkar was the first contestant of the new season of KBC which is hosted by Shah Rukh Khan. Interestingly, Prasenjit was also the last contestant of KBC 2 which was hosted by Amitabh Bachchan.
Talking about his appearance on the show, Sarkar says that "I was the last contestant on KBC 2 which was hosted by Amitabh Bachchan. As the season ended, the show had to stop and my game was left half way. I had finished answering seven questions then."
Then how did he enter the new show? Prasenjit happily replies, "When Star planned to start the new season, they called me back again to continue my game and that's how I went back to the hot seat."
The new KBC is being talked about everywhere since Shah Rukh is the new host of the show. So how was the experience of playing the game with SRK? "It was great to play the game with Shah Rukh Khan. His energy level and enthusiasm was excellent. He kept everyone entertained." Since, Prasenjit has played the game with both Amitabh Bachchan and Shah Rukh Khan, who does he think is better? "I don't think I can make that kind of comparison. Both Amitabhji and Shah Rukh are great stars and they have their own special style."
What new will be seen in the show then? "The format of the game is pretty much the same. But one thing I can say to the audiences is that get ready for lots of surprises on the show."
